MIAMI, March 27, 2012. Assembly of the Cuban Resistance. The Information
and Support Center denounces that communications with the island have
been mostly cut and almost impossible to establish throughout this 27th
of March. Members of the resistance's cell phones have been
disconnected, and upon dialing the number, an operator informs the
caller that the number does not exist.

The Assembly of the Cuban Resistance calls attention to the extremely
dangerous situation to his physical integrity faced by the Cuban citizen
–whose identity remains unknown- who during the Pope's Mass celebrated
yesterday in Santiago de Cuba cried out that the Cuban people were not
free, down with communism and that there was no freedom in Cuba, and was
repeatedly beaten and violently removed from the site by state security
agents, led by one that wore a pullover with the Red Cross emblem, as
per visual images captured in video by the international news media.

The Assembly of the Cuban Resistance has been able to establish contact
with some of the members of the Resistance and the Ladies in White, all
of whom have manifested that they will go to the Mass in Havana, in
spite of the difficulties they may encounter.

"The Ladies in White are very discouraged with the repressive wave
unleashed by the regime throughout the island. We are aware that there
are opposition members detained; we know that there are many Ladies in
White detained and that individuals such as beggars and mentally
handicapped have been incarcerated in order to remove them from the
streets (…) as a Lady in White we are here to see how many of us can
participate in Havana's Mass", stated from Cuba's capital one of the
group's members and founders, Alejandrina García.

At the same time, former political prisoner Iván Hernández Carrillo
alerted about text messages he received through which state security
agents and the regime's political police threaten members of the
resistance with their disappearance once the Pope's visit comes to an end.

Ciro Díaz, member of the "Porno para Ricardo" a musical punk group, sent
a tweet denouncing the detention of several of its members. He stated
that Williams, bass player, has disappeared. "He left at 9 in the
morning from his house to the clinic and has not returned as yet, with
more than ample time to have been able to do so. This occurs in addition
to this morning's disappearance of Ismael de Diego and Danilo's
disappearance yesterday", he added.

The Assembly of the Cuban Resistance raises its voice before the
international community to denounce the violent climate of repression
unleashed by the Castro brothers' dictatorship which evidences, one more
time, the regime's totalitarian nature.
